Transaction d2478440f2d26dc43e097b822f4eba99309c7e0c235322c5a08aa69a6f9ba23a

41 Input
2 Outputs
  • d2478440f2d26dc43e097b822f4eba99309c7e0c235322c5a08aa69a6f9ba23a:0
  • value  15268233
    address  132vo154dHYc67TCPFFLYB3V7kuWHiaLSH
  • d2478440f2d26dc43e097b822f4eba99309c7e0c235322c5a08aa69a6f9ba23a:1
  • value  37406
    address  151VoZaFRk6WcFJgvRkzRmZctVWg2WQ6FW